The Gut and Skin: A Deeply Connected Relationship


Your gut and skin connect in ways you may not recognize. Both are detailed systems that communicate with your immune, endocrine, and nerve systems, playing an important function in total health. The gut microbiome-- composed of trillions of germs-- assists control food digestion, nutrient absorption, and immune feedback. When it's in harmony, your body successfully removes toxins and absorbs the minerals and vitamins needed for a lively skin.


Nonetheless, when gut health is endangered, troubles arise. Poor digestion, swelling, and microbial inequalities can cause skin problems such as acne, rosacea, dermatitis, and early aging. The gut-skin axis is an essential web link that exposes exactly how interior health is reflected on the exterior.

How Diet Impacts the Gut-Skin Connection


What you consume plays an essential role in both gut and skin health. Refined foods, sugar, and artificial additives can disrupt the gut microbiome, leading to systemic swelling great post and skin flare-ups. On the other hand, a nutrient-dense diet regimen filled with entire foods sustains both digestion and skincare benefits. Prioritizing gut-friendly foods can have an extensive impact on your skin's clearness and vigor.


Fermented foods such as yogurt, kimchi, and sauerkraut introduce useful probiotics that sustain gut bacteria. Fiber-rich vegetables and fruits aid keep healthy digestion, while omega-3 fats from resources like salmon and flaxseeds reduce inflammation. Consuming lots of water and lowering excess sugar can also keep your gut microbiome in check, enabling your skin to normally radiance.


Stress and anxiety, Sleep, and Their Role in Skin Health


Stress and poor sleep don't just impact your state of mind-- they additionally wreak havoc on your gut and skin. Chronic tension triggers hormone inequalities that interrupt digestion, bring about swelling and an overgrowth of damaging germs in the gut. This can manifest as boosted breakouts, sensitivity, and premature aging. Poor sleep additional compounds the problem by lowering your body's capacity to repair and regrow skin cells overnight.


Integrating stress-reducing activities such as reflection, deep breathing, and mild workout can significantly profit both gut and skin health. Focusing on high quality rest ensures your body has the moment it requires to heal, resulting in a clearer and a lot more balanced complexion.
